How much does it cost to rent a home in Covington?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Covington 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,046 | $1,600 | $2,895 |
Covington 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,226 | $2,500 | $5,200 |
Covington 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,711 | $2,995 | $4,195 |
Covington 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,884 | $3,445 | $4,300 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Covington
What type of rentals are currently available in Covington?
There are currently 54 Apartments for Rent in Covington, WA with pricing that ranges from $925 to $3,450. There are also 47 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Covington ranging from $700 to $5,200.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Covington?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Covington ranges from $700 to $5,200 with an average monthly rent of $2,801.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Covington?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Covington range from $1,850 to $3,336,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,500 to $5,200.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,995 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,098.
